THE STUDY OF X-RAY PHOTOELECTRON SPECTROSCOPY (XPS) OF EIGHTBIPHENYL-4,4’-DICARBONITRILELEWIS ACID COMPLEXES
<正> Biphenyl-4, 4’-dicarbonitrile can be polymerized to a crosslinked polymer containing aromatic and s-triazine rings in the presence of Lewis acid catalyst. However, the catalytic mechanism of Lewis acid has never been reported. We consider that this reaction may be accelerated throu...
